Abstract

Advances in digital technology drive the need for smart and integrated nutrition monitoring systems, but developers often focus only on features without considering architectural design. This research aims to develop and implement a RESTful API on the Google Cloud Platform (GCP) backend for the Smart Nutrition App, which has the ability to support daily fruit consumption tracking powered by machine learning. The methodology used is based on the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C) model, including requirements analysis, cloud-native system design, modular API development using Node.js and Hapi.js, functional testing in Postman, and stress testing in K6 to 4000 virtual users. The results show that the RESTful API can sustain a load of up to 1000 virtual users with 0% error rate, but performance degrades very sharply above this level, to the point where the error rate is 100% at 4000 users. These findings indicate the need for infrastructure optimization to support the demands of real applications. The result of this research is that the system meets the functional requirements and performs well at small scale but requires infrastructure improvements such as load balancing and auto-scaling for scaled environments. The main contribution of this research is to present a scalable and modular backend framework for Smart Nutrition App as a future reference when developing similar systems.

Abstract

Penelitian ini membahas penerapan pendekatan heutagogi dalam program magang/Kuliah Kerja Nyata (KKN) mahasiswa Pendidikan Teknologi Informasi di komunitas petani organik. Permasalahan utama adalah keterbatasan kapasitas mahasiswa dalam mengembangkan teknologi tepat guna yang sesuai dengan kebutuhan masyarakat, serta kebutuhan akan model pembelajaran yang mendorong kemandirian, refleksi, dan adaptasi. Tujuan penelitian adalah merancang dan menganalisis efektivitas model pembelajaran adaptif berbasis heutagogi dalam mendukung pengembangan produk teknologi tepat guna. Metode penelitian menggunakan pendekatan deskriptif kualitatif dengan observasi partisipatif, wawancara terbuka, serta dokumentasi laporan dan produk mahasiswa. Subjek penelitian terdiri dari lima mahasiswa Program Studi Pendidikan Teknologi Informasi Universitas Pendidikan Mandalika yang mengikuti KKN di PT Lombok Organik Cahaya Nusantara selama tiga bulan.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a mahasiswa mampu menghasilkan lima produk inovatif, yaitu meja penelitian pertumbuhan tanaman dengan penyiraman otomatis, alat pengukur laju aliran air berbasis IoT, media pembelajaran penyiraman otomatis, modul digital penggunaan alat IoT, dan aplikasi web pemantau bibit cabai. Temuan ini menegaskan bahwa heutagogi mendorong mahasiswa untuk belajar secara mandiri, non-linear, dan reflektif, sekaligus menghubungkan teori akademik dengan kebutuhan praktis masyarakat. Kesimpulannya, pendekatan heutagogi efektif diterapkan dalam kegiatan KKN/magang untuk meningkatkan kapabilitas belajar mandiri, keterampilan teknis, serta kontribusi mahasiswa terhadap pemberdayaan komunitas pertanian organik.

Abstract

Purpose of the study: Malay pantun, as an oral cultural heritage, carries noble values that transcend generations. This study aims to analyze the relevance of Islamic educational values embedded in Malay pantun within the context of contemporary society. It explores how these values can serve as a moral compass in shaping individual and societal character. Methodology: This research employs a qualitative descriptive approach with textual analysis to examine selected Malay pantun. The data were obtained through literature review and document analysis, focusing on identifying Islamic values such as honesty, patience, tolerance, and compassion within the pantun texts. Main Findings: The analysis reveals that Malay pantun contains fundamental Islamic educational values that remain relevant despite the evolving socio-cultural landscape. These values continue to play a significant role in character formation, fostering moral awareness and strengthening social harmony. Additionally, Malay pantun serves as an effective medium for da'wah, as its poetic and rhythmic nature enhances the reception of religious and ethical teachings. Novelty/Originality of this study: This study highlights the untapped potential of Malay pantun as a tool for cultural preservation and Islamic education in modern contexts. It provides new insights into how traditional oral literature can be adapted to contemporary educational frameworks, ensuring that Islamic teachings remain accessible and engaging for younger generations.

Abstract

Purpose of the Study: This study aims to explore the Bara’an tradition of the Bengkalis Malay community and analyze its character values to be utilized as a source for strengthening character education in Islamic Religious Education learning at schools. Methodology: This research employs a qualitative approach with an analytical-descriptive method. The study was conducted in Pangkalan Batang Village, Bengkalis District, Bengkalis Regency, Riau Province. Data were collected through field studies, literature reviews, and interviews, which were then analyzed in accordance with the research objectives. Main Findings: The findings reveal that the Bara’an tradition is similar to halal bi halal but has unique local adaptations in Bengkalis. The tradition involves handshaking and seeking forgiveness, sharing meals, reciting shalawat (Marhaban), and concluding with a prayer led by an imam or group leader. The core character values reflected in the Bara’an tradition include religiosity, nationalism, independence, mutual cooperation, and integrity, which align with Indonesia’s national character education framework. Novelty/Originality of this Study: This study provides a new perspective on integrating indigenous Malay traditions into character education, specifically in Islamic Religious Education learning. It offers a thematic integration model, demonstrating how traditional cultural values can be systematically incorporated into the Islamic Religious Education curriculum to strengthen students' moral and ethical development.
